Ford Business Solutions is looking for a Junior Finance Analyst  to join our Product Development Finance Analyst in our Szentendre office. Are you passionate about finance, data analysis, and business planning? Join our global finance team and play a key role in supporting investment planning for Passenger Vehicle programs. As a Junior Finance Analyst, you will help manage CAPEX forecasting, financial reporting, and investment governance activities while collaborating with teams across Finance, Engineering, Treasury, and Strategy. This is an excellent opportunity for an early-career finance professional looking to develop strong analytical, financial planning, and stakeholder management skills in a dynamic global environment.
